Output d66dbff38d7cd0b6167591b8f3d5486a2d7b07833cfe3a4266999037bc906b28:25

value
431865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 609cae66cbb6155aaa2ae509cba4d990ce7bca80 OP_EQUAL
address
3AVrVN4jUkC9zL6ux7i2xqJCLAxnV55oDg
transaction
d66dbff38d7cd0b6167591b8f3d5486a2d7b07833cfe3a4266999037bc906b28
spent
true